Trimming Services Offered
Joey Tree Service provides various trimming services:
Crown Cleaning: Removing dead, dying, diseased, and problematic branches throughout the canopy.
Crown Thinning: Selective removal to reduce density, improve light penetration, and reduce wind resistance.
Crown Raising: Removing lower branches to provide clearance for pedestrians, vehicles, or structures.
Crown Reduction: Reducing overall size when trees have outgrown their space—done properly to maintain health and form.
Vista Pruning: Selective trimming to improve views while preserving trees.
Hazard Reduction: Targeting specific hazardous conditions—overhanging limbs, dead wood, split branches.
Proper Pruning Technique
Quality matters in pruning:
Correct Cuts: Proper cut location and angle promotes rapid healing and prevents decay.
No Topping: Topping damages trees and creates long-term problems—proper reduction cuts maintain tree health.
Species Considerations: Different trees require different pruning approaches and timing.
Appropriate Amount: Removing too much foliage stresses trees—experienced arborists know proper limits.

Signs Trees Need Attention
Watch for:
Dead Branches: Leafless limbs in growing season.
Hanging Limbs: Broken branches caught in canopy.
Leaning: New leaning or progressive lean.
Decay Signs: Fungal growth, soft spots, cavities.
Bark Problems: Peeling, splitting, or missing bark.
Canopy Issues: Thinning foliage, dieback, discoloration.
Root Problems: Visible root damage, soil heaving, leaning.
If you notice these signs, professional assessment can determine appropriate response.
